Chungcheongnam-do Asan FC Donated Bottle Caps To Fans For The Second Time

Asan, South Chungcheong Province, conducted an environmental campaign to collect plastic bottle caps and donate them to environmental organizations.

On the 20th, Asan, Chungcheongnam-do, donated plastic bottle caps twice to the cooperative Onyang laboratory located in Asan City.

Since July, Asan, Chungcheongnam-do, has been promoting a “bottle lid collection challenge” campaign for home game spectators to protect the local environment with small practices in their lives and move toward a sustainable resource circulation society. In August, it collected 6kg of plastic bottle caps and donated them once to the “mole mill” of the Gwangdeoksan Environmental Education Center in Cheonan.

The cooperative Onyang laboratory, which is the donation site, is an organization that uses waste plastic to produce upcycling products such as pots, magnet holders, and key rings. It operates environmental education and zero-waist shops to create a local resource circulation culture.
